His work is for those who know how to see with their hearts, to be surprised and delighted, those who have not lost the spirit of play. John sees God at play in creation, in the dreamscape of a starry firmament, in the stories of Jesus and the people of God, . ..
1
4
8
in acts of solidarity for justice and peace. And it is no wonder that he pivoted easily from images of St. Francis and other saints to jugglers, clowns, and circus performers. St. Francis called his followers jongleurs de Dieu—tumblers, jugglers, acrobats of God. . .
1
4
14
—who performed for the Lord, just as John performed through his art, through his vision of a world imbued with color, wonder, and love. He was not afraid to appear simple or foolish, knowing that God has chosen what is foolish in the eyes of the world, to shame the wise.
